Description Don Curtis 2019-07-10 07:52:45 UTC
SUMMARY
After logging in the the KDE Plasma session, if Akonadi begins to automatically archive e-Mails before the KMail2 client is started, in my case by means of Kontact and, I also didn't start Kontact, then, the automatic e-Mail archive fails with "Can't open Mail Folder".

Manually triggering the planned e-Mail Archive via KMail2 results in the planned Archive being successfully executed.

STEPS TO REPRODUCE
1. Login to a KDE Plasma session where Akonadi is automatically started.
2. Don't start Kontact.
3. Wait.

OBSERVED RESULT
The automatic, planned, e-Mail Archive errors and, the bzip2 Archive file contains only a few bytes of rubbish.

The expected Archive size is several hundred MBytes.

EXPECTED RESULT
The planned automatic e-Mail Archive should be executed by Akonadi without having to rely on the KDE Plasma session user starting either the KMail2 or Kontact application.
